:root{font-size:28px;font-family:JetBrains Mono,Fira Code,Source Code Pro,Courier New,monospace;line-height:1.6;font-weight:400;font-synthesis:none;text-rendering:optimizeleg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}:root,:root[data-theme=light]{--bg-primary: #f6f8fa;--bg-secondary: #fff;--bg-accent: #eef2f7;--text-primary: #24292f;--text-secondary: #57606a;--accent-primary: #0969da;--accent-secondary: #0550ae;--accent-warm: #bc4c00;--border-color: #d0d7de;--border-accent: #0969da;color-scheme:light;color:var(--text-primary);background-color:var(--bg-primary)}:root[data-theme=dark]{--bg-primary: #1a1d23;--bg-secondary: #252930;--bg-accent: #2d333b;--text-primary: #e6edf3;--text-secondary: #8b949e;--accent-primary: #58a6ff;--accent-secondary: #79c0ff;--accent-warm: #ffa657;--border-color: #373e47;--border-accent: #58a6ff;color-scheme:dark;color:var(--text-primary);background-color:var(--bg-primary)}*{box-sizing:border-box}a{font-weight:500;color:var(--accent-primary);text-decoration:none;transition:color .2s ease;position:relative}a:hover{color:var(--accent-secondary)}body{margin:0;padding:0;min-width:320px;min-height:100vh}h1{font-size:2.2em;line-height:1.2;font-weight:600;margin-top:0;color:var(--text-primary)}h2{font-size:1.8em;font-weight:600;color:var(--text-primary)}h3{font-size:1.4em;font-weight:600;color:var(--text-primary)}p{color:var(--text-secondary);line-height:1.7}ul{color:var(--text-secondary)}button{border-radius:6px;border:1px solid var(--border-color);padding:.6em 1.2em;font-size:.95em;font-weight:500;font-family:inherit;background-color:var(--bg-secondary);color:var(--text-primary);cursor:pointer;transition:all .2s ease}button:hover{border-color:var(--border-accent);background-color:var(--bg-accent)}button:focus,button:focus-visible{outline:2px solid var(--accent-primary);outline-offset:2px}code{background-color:var(--bg-accent);padding:.2em .4em;border-radius:4px;font-size:.9em}pre{background-color:var(--bg-accent);border:1px solid var(--border-color);border-radius:6px;padding:1em;overflow-x:auto;font-size:.85em;line-height:1.5}pre code{background-color:transparent;padding:0;border-radius:0;font-size:1em}.App{min-height:100vh;display:flex;flex-direction:column}.nav{background-color:var(--bg-secondary);border-bottom:2px solid var(--border-color);padding:.1rem 2rem .1rem 3rem;display:flex;gap:4rem;align-items:center}.nav-link{color:var(--text-secondary);text-decoration:none;font-weight:500;padding:.4rem 0;border-radius:4px;transition:all .2s ease;position:relative}.nav-link:hover:not(.active){color:var(--accent-primary)}.nav-text{display:inline-block;position:relative}.nav-link:hover:not(.active) .nav-text{animation:slideTextRight .3s ease forwards}@keyframes slideTextRight{0%{transform:translate(0)}to{transform:translate(1.5rem)}}.nav-link.active{color:var(--accent-primary)}.nav-link.active .nav-text:before{content:"@";color:var(--accent-primary);position:relative;left:0;margin-right:0}.nav-link:hover:not(.active) .nav-prompt:before{content:">";color:var(--text-primary);position:absolute;left:-3rem;opacity:0;animation:fadeInDelayed .2s ease .3s forwards}.nav-link:hover:not(.active):before{content:"goto(";color:var(--accent-warm);font-weight:700;position:absolute;left:-1.9rem;animation:slideInLeft .3s ease}.nav-link:hover:not(.active) .nav-text:before{content:":";color:var(--accent-primary);position:absolute;left:-.5rem;opacity:0;animation:fadeInDelayed .2s ease .3s forwards}.nav-link:hover:not(.active) .nav-text:after{content:"█";color:var(--text-primary);position:absolute;right:-1.3rem;opacity:0;animation:fadeInDelayed .2s ease .3s forwards,cursorBlink 1s ease-in-out .5s infinite}.nav-link:hover:not(.active):after{content:")";color:var(--accent-warm);font-weight:700;position:absolute;right:-2.2rem;animation:slideInRight .3s ease}@keyframes slideInLeft{0%{left:-2.9rem;opacity:0}to{left:-1.9rem;opacity:1}}@keyframes slideInRight{0%{right:-3.2rem;opacity:0}to{right:-2.2rem;opacity:1}}@keyframes cursorBlink{0%,to{opacity:1}50%{opacity:0}}@keyframes fadeInDelayed{0%{opacity:0}to{opacity:1}}.main-content{flex:1;max-width:1300px;width:100%;margin:0 auto;padding:3rem 1rem}.main-content>div{animation:fadeIn .4s ease}@keyframes fadeIn{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}.theme-toggle{background:transparent;border:none;padding:.4rem 0;cursor:pointer;font-size:1em;color:var(--text-secondary);transition:all .2s ease;margin-left:auto;font-family:inherit;position:relative}.theme-toggle:hover{color:var(--accent-primary);background:transparent}.theme-toggle:focus,.theme-toggle:focus-visible,.theme-toggle:active{outline:none;border:none}.theme-toggle .theme-text{display:inline-block;position:relative}.theme-toggle .theme-text-hover,.theme-toggle:hover .theme-text-normal{display:none}.theme-toggle:hover .theme-text-hover{display:inline-block;color:var(--accent-warm);font-weight:700}:root .theme-toggle:hover .theme-prompt:before,:root[data-theme=light] .theme-toggle:hover .theme-prompt:before{content:">";color:var(--text-primary);position:absolute;left:-4.5rem;opacity:0;animation:fadeInDelayed .2s ease .3s forwards}:root[data-theme=dark] .theme-toggle:hover .theme-prompt:before{content:">";color:var(--text-primary);position:absolute;left:-4.5rem;opacity:0;animation:fadeInDelayed .2s ease .3s forwards}:root .theme-toggle:hover:before,:root[data-theme=light] .theme-toggle:hover:before{content:"theme";color:var(--text-secondary);position:absolute;left:-3.5rem;animation:slideInLeftTheme .3s ease}:root[data-theme=dark] .theme-toggle:hover:before{content:"theme";color:var(--text-secondary);position:absolute;left:-3.4rem;animation:slideInLeftTheme .3s ease}:root .theme-toggle:hover .theme-text:before,:root[data-theme=light] .theme-toggle:hover .theme-text:before{content:".";color:var(--text-primary);font-weight:700;position:absolute;left:-.55rem;opacity:0;animation:fadeInDelayed .2s ease .3s forwards}:root[data-theme=dark] .theme-toggle:hover .theme-text:before{content:".";color:var(--text-primary);font-weight:700;position:absolute;left:-.4rem;opacity:0;animation:fadeInDelayed .2s ease .3s forwards}.theme-toggle:hover .theme-text:after{content:"█";color:var(--text-primary);position:absolute;right:-1.3rem;opacity:0;animation:fadeInDelayed .2s ease .3s forwards,cursorBlink 1s ease-in-out .5s infinite}.theme-toggle:hover:after{content:"!";color:var(--accent-warm);font-weight:700;position:absolute;right:-.6rem;animation:slideInRightTheme .3s ease}@keyframes slideInLeftTheme{0%{left:-4.4rem;opacity:0}to{left:-3.4rem;opacity:1}}@keyframes slideInRightTheme{0%{right:-1.6rem;opacity:0}to{right:-.6rem;opacity:1}}@media(max-width:640px){.nav{gap:1rem;padding:1rem;flex-wrap:wrap}.main-content{padding:2rem .5rem}}
